I worked in a boutique type store for several years as a bookkeeper. It was a very high end, ritzy type of place. One day as I was walking by the big trash bins I noticed some wonderful heavy clear plastic totes and bags with big heavy zippers in them. I plucked those babies right out of the trash and asked the receiving department to save things like that for me. I also asked the display team if they had any of the neat plastic totes and bags come through to save them for me. Some of the bags had cosmetic type items in them, some had tablecloths and napkins in them. They would throw the bags away for the items they were using as displays but keep the actual merchandise in the bags that they were selling. I have used those free items over and over to store quilt blocks and kits to keep them together. Because they are clear it is easy to see what is inside. If any of you shop at boutiques or stores where they carry nice linens, sheets, comforters, bedspreads, cosmetic sets etc. You might ask if they have an area where they keep their bags of that type or if they would save them for you. They are great for so many things.
